Live Handling & Transport of Crustacean Shellfish: An Investigation of Mortalities

Summary
The export of live crab to the Continental European markets represents a growing opportunity for catchers and exporters. Previous studies of mortality of velvet crab are also appropriate to brown crab and this study concentrates on the latter species analysing those factors during transport which are likely to cause mortality.
